Amontillado A fino that has aged to develop a fuller flavour. An authentic amontillado is dry, nutty and concentrated, not unlike an oloroso - although often more elegant. True, unblended amontillado is difficult to find. It is often sweetened to be sold under a medium or medium-dry label.
